
New battleground-state polling says that with regards to a thus-far hypothetical battle in opposition to marauding extraterrestrials, voters need Donald Trump as their chief over Kamala Harris — they usually choose him to deal with the very actual conflicts on Earth too.
The Institute for International Affairs surveyed “a nationally consultant pattern” of Individuals however targeted on some Rust Belt voters (in Pennsylvania, Wisconsin, Michigan) and Solar Belt voters (in Georgia, Arizona Nevada), asking their views on some out-of-this-world subjects.
Whereas voters nationally are break up evenly on whether or not Harris or Trump would “successfully lead a world response to an invasion of earth from aliens from outer house,” the battleground citizens is extra enthusiastic in regards to the Republican if Earth finally ends up beneath intergalactic assault.
Rust Belt voters, by a ramification of 55% to 45%, assume Trump can deal with the job. Solar Belt voters are virtually as offered, with 53% believing Trump is greatest outfitted to deal with the little inexperienced males from outer house.
Two singular states given a highlight right here again up this learn.
In Pennsylvania, a part of the Rust Belt, 54% of respondents assume Trump is the person to deal with an invasion from one other planet.
Georgia voters specific essentially the most confidence that Harris might repel the invasion of our planet. However Trump nonetheless has the bulk there on this query: 52% to 48%.

The survey right here wasn’t solely involved with extraplanetary situations, although, and it signifies the previous president is healthier positioned on regular international-affairs points within the Rust Belt and Solar Belt than Harris, a salient level given the realities of the Electoral School and the 77 votes at stake in these states.
Whereas 53% of voters nationally belief Harris greater than Trump on international coverage, for instance, 53% of voters within the six states surveyed right here really assume Trump is healthier.
On Gaza, Ukraine, and coping with a potential Chinese language assault on Taiwan, 58% of voters in battlegrounds belief him extra, IGA notes, suggesting a swing-state consolation degree with the previous president that would are available clutch in November.
“The trail to the White Home runs by way of states the place voters are deeply skeptical of the international coverage established order and America’s world footprint,” stated Mark Hannah, senior fellow with IGA, contextualizing the outcomes.
